// Crash Recovery Module
|
|
|
|
|
// Detects unexpected shutdowns and restarts containers that were running before the crash.
|
|
|
|
|
//
|
|
|
|
|
// How it works:
|
|
|
|
|
// 1. On startup, write a PID file as a "running" marker
|
|
|
|
|
// 2. Periodically snapshot which containers are running to a state file
|
|
|
|
|
// 3. On clean shutdown, remove the PID file
|
|
|
|
|
// 4. On next startup, if the PID file exists → previous instance crashed
|
|
|
|
|
// 5. On crash recovery: read the saved container list, restart them, log actions

use anyhow::{Context, Result};
|
|
|
|
|
use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
|
|
|
|
|
use std::path::{Path, PathBuf};
|
|
|
|
|
use tokio::fs;
|
|
|
|
|
use tracing::{info, warn};
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
const PID_FILE: &str = "archipelago.pid";
|
|
|
|
|
const CONTAINER_STATE_FILE: &str = "running-containers.json";
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ize)]
|
|
|
|
|
pub struct RunningContainerRecord {
|
|
|
|
|
pub name: String,
|
|
|
|
|
pub image: String,
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ize)]
|
|
|
|
|
struct ContainerSnapshot {
|
|
|
|
|
pub timestamp: u64,
|
|
|
|
|
pub containers: Vec<RunningContainerRecord>,
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
/// Check if the previous instance crashed (PID file exists without a clean shutdown).
|
|
|
|
|
/// Returns the list of containers that were running before the crash, if any.
|
|
|
|
|
pub async fn check_for_crash(data_dir: &Path) -> Result<Option<Vec<RunningContainerRecord>>> {
|
|
|
|
|
let pid_path = data_dir.join(PID_FILE);
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
if !pid_path.exists() {
|
|
|
|
|
return Ok(None);
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
// PID file exists — previous instance didn't shut down cleanly
|
|
|
|
|
let old_pid = fs::read_to_string(&pid_path)
|
|
|
|
|
.await
|
|
|
|
|
.unwrap_or_default()
|
|
|
|
|
.trim()
|
|
|
|
|
.to_string();
|
|
|
|
|
warn!("Crash detected: previous instance (PID {}) did not shut down cleanly", old_pid);
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
// Check if that PID is actually still running (zombie/stuck process)
|
|
|
|
|
if !old_pid.is_empty() {
|
|
|
|
|
if let Ok(pid) = old_pid.parse::<u32>() {
|
|
|
|
|
if is_process_running(pid) {
|
|
|
|
|
warn!("Previous process (PID {}) is still running — not a crash, skipping recovery", pid);
|
|
|
|
|
// Remove stale PID file and skip recovery
|
|
|
|
|
let _ = fs::remove_file(&pid_path).await;
|
|
|
|
|
return Ok(None);
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
// Load the saved container snapshot
|
|
|
|
|
let state_path = data_dir.join(CONTAINER_STATE_FILE);
|
|
|
|
|
let containers = if state_path.exists() {
|
|
|
|
|
match fs::read_to_string(&state_path).await {
|
|
|
|
|
Ok(content) => {
|
|
|
|
|
match serde_json::from_str::<ContainerSnapshot>(&content) {
|
|
|
|
|
Ok(snapshot) => {
|
|
|
|
|
info!(
|
|
|
|
|
"Found {} containers from pre-crash snapshot (saved at {})",
|
|
|
|
|
snapshot.containers.len(),
|
|
|
|
|
snapshot.timestamp
|
|
|
|
|
);
|
|
|
|
|
snapshot.containers
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
Err(e) => {
|
|
|
|
|
warn!("Failed to parse container snapshot: {}", e);
|
|
|
|
|
Vec::new()
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
Err(e) => {
|
|
|
|
|
warn!("Failed to read container snapshot: {}", e);
|
|
|
|
|
Vec::new()
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
} else {
|
|
|
|
|
info!("No container snapshot found — cannot determine which containers were running");
|
|
|
|
|
Vec::new()
|
|
|
|
|
};
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
// Clean up the stale PID file
|
|
|
|
|
let _ = fs::remove_file(&pid_path).await;
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
if containers.is_empty() {
|
|
|
|
|
Ok(None)
|
|
|
|
|
} else {
|
|
|
|
|
Ok(Some(containers))
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
/// Write the PID file to mark the current instance as running.
|
|
|
|
|
pub async fn write_pid_marker(data_dir: &Path) -> Result<()> {
|
|
|
|
|
let pid = std::process::id();
|
|
|
|
|
let pid_path = data_dir.join(PID_FILE);
|
|
|
|
|
fs::write(&pid_path, pid.to_string())
|
|
|
|
|
.await
|
|
|
|
|
.context("Failed to write PID marker")?;
|
|
|
|
|
Ok(())
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
/// Remove the PID file on clean shutdown.
|
|
|
|
|
pub async fn remove_pid_marker(data_dir: &Path) {
|
|
|
|
|
let pid_path = data_dir.join(PID_FILE);
|
|
|
|
|
if let Err(e) = fs::remove_file(&pid_path).await {
|
|
|
|
|
warn!("Failed to remove PID marker: {}", e);
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
/// Save a snapshot of currently running containers to disk.
|
|
|
|
|
/// Called periodically so we know what to restart after a crash.
|
|
|
|
|
pub async fn save_container_snapshot(data_dir: &Path) -> Result<()> {
|

#[tokio::test]
|
|
|
|
|
async fn test_no_crash_without_pid_file() {
|
|
|
|
|
let tmp = TempDir::new().un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
let result = check_for_crash(tmp.path()).await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
assert!(result.is_none());
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
#[tokio::test]
|
|
|
|
|
async fn test_crash_detected_with_pid_file() {
|
|
|
|
|
let tmp = TempDir::new().un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
// Write a PID file with a non-existent PID
|
|
|
|
|
fs::write(tmp.path().join(PID_FILE), "999999999").await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
let result = check_for_crash(tmp.path()).await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
// No snapshot file → crash detected but no containers to recover
|
|
|
|
|
assert!(result.is_none());
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
#[tokio::test]
|
|
|
|
|
async fn test_crash_with_snapshot() {
|
|
|
|
|
let tmp = TempDir::new().un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
// Write PID file
|
|
|
|
|
fs::write(tmp.path().join(PID_FILE), "999999999").await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
// Write container snapshot
|
|
|
|
|
let snapshot = ContainerSnapshot {
|
|
|
|
|
timestamp: 1000,
|
|
|
|
|
containers: vec![
|
|
|
|
|
RunningContainerRecord {
|
|
|
|
|
name: "archy-bitcoin-knots".to_string(),
|
|
|
|
|
image: "bitcoin-knots:27.1".to_string(),
|
|
|
|
|
},
|
|
|
|
|
RunningContainerRecord {
|
|
|
|
|
name: "archy-mempool-web".to_string(),
|
|
|
|
|
image: "mempool/frontend:3.0".to_string(),
|
|
|
|
|
},
|
|
|
|
|
],
|
|
|
|
|
};
|
|
|
|
|
let json = serde_json::to_string(&snapshot).un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
fs::write(tmp.path().join(CONTAINER_STATE_FILE), json).await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
let result = check_for_crash(tmp.path()).await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
assert!(result.is_some());
|
|
|
|
|
let containers = result.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
assert_eq!(containers.len(), 2);
|
|
|
|
|
assert_eq!(containers[0].name, "archy-bitcoin-knots");
|
|
|
|
|
assert_eq!(containers[1].name, "archy-mempool-web");
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
#[tokio::test]
|
|
|
|
|
async fn test_write_and_remove_pid_marker() {
|
|
|
|
|
let tmp = TempDir::new().un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
write_pid_marker(tmp.path()).await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
assert!(tmp.path().join(PID_FILE).exists());
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
remove_pid_marker(tmp.path()).await;
|
|
|
|
|
assert!(!tmp.path().join(PID_FILE).exists());
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
#[tokio::test]
|
|
|
|
|
async fn test_pid_marker_contains_current_pid() {
|
|
|
|
|
let tmp = TempDir::new().un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
write_pid_marker(tmp.path()).await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
let content = fs::read_to_string(tmp.path().join(PID_FILE)).await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
let saved_pid: u32 = content.parse().un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
assert_eq!(saved_pid, std::process::id());
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
#[tokio::test]
|
|
|
|
|
async fn test_clean_shutdown_no_crash_on_restart() {
|
|
|
|
|
let tmp = TempDir::new().un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
// Simulate: startup → write PID → clean shutdown → remove PID
|
|
|
|
|
write_pid_marker(tmp.path()).await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
remove_pid_marker(tmp.path()).await;
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
// Next startup should detect no crash
|
|
|
|
|
let result = check_for_crash(tmp.path()).await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
assert!(result.is_none());
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
#[tokio::test]
|
|
|
|
|
async fn test_corrupt_snapshot_handled() {
|
|
|
|
|
let tmp = TempDir::new().un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
fs::write(tmp.path().join(PID_FILE), "999999999").await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
fs::write(tmp.path().join(CONTAINER_STATE_FILE), "not valid json").await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
// Should not crash, returns None (no recoverable containers)
|
|
|
|
|
let result = check_for_crash(tmp.path()).await.unwrap();
|
|
|
|
|
assert!(result.is_none());
|
|
|
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
|
}
